Whereas patent and trademark law involve an affirmative assertion of an intellectual property right, trade secret law only actively operates after a misappropriation or threatened misappropriation of the trade secret has occurred. A patent is a form of intellectual property (IP) that gives the right to the inventors to exclude others from making, using, or selling an invention for a certain period of time (usually 20 years). WebOct 25, 2024 · Make sure you cite the right version. If you are unable to locate instructions for citing patents using a specific citation style, use the style's guidelines for journal articles. Always cite the primary source where you found the patent (usually the official patent office such as CIPO, WIPO, etc.). WebApr 6, 2015 · The broadness of a patent increases the likelihood that companies will accidentally infringe, and thus increases the likelihood of patent litigation (which can easily cost more than $500,000). Many patents held by companies and inventors are not practiced, but are owned just in case of potential infringement.
